one of those golden moments.


As a child, I never learned how to shoot a rubber band.
I think a whole host of childhood instruction in fun and/or violent activities was not taught to me in my youth. I never learned to throw a frisbee or make a slingshot or a decent paper airplane or even do any of those tricks with shoelaces like "cats in the cradle" or "jacob's ladder." i'm not sure really how i missed out on all of these rather landmark moments in a kid's life. i find that in my twenties my lack of these seemingly useless yet time-honored skills have come back to haunt me quite a bit. often times, my little cousins will ask me how to do certain things, and i am forced to hang my head in shame and say to the young cubs, "alas, i know not how."
but today, oh today, kyle made my life brighter by teaching me how to shoot a rubber band. i've always been too embarrassed to ask anyone before. "hey, mine always hits my thumb [and hurts me] when i try it...." how lame is that? but he didn't judge me. he just said that i wasn't putting it far enough on the tip of my thumb to aim it proper-like.
so i was extremely excited, you see, to shoot a rubber band for the very first time in all of the 24 years of my life. unfortunately, i was so blinded by my joy that i didn't bother to aim it very well.... the rubber band sprang from my fingertips, soaring through the air with grace and ease..... my face lit up as do the delighted eyes of a child when filled with wonder at a new discovery....
that is, until the rubber band flew right over the cubicle wall of my boss and most likely landed on her while she was clearly participating in an important phone call. and just like that, my little bubble of happy was burst with the fear of reprimand and termination. soon they would all know my secret--that i am merely a child in a woman's body, forever seeking adventure and mischief in a world that requires me to be an adult against my will.
